Ⅰ 如何進行視頻直播系統開發,開發流程是怎樣的啊
你好,很高興能為你解答這個問題,簡答說下個人思路和想法。視頻直播系統開發的流程可以分為這幾步:
一、確定視頻直播的基礎功能
直播帶貨功能、商城功能、短視頻功能、視頻直播功能、聊天功能、互動功能、支付和現金提取功能、視頻回放功能、分享功能····要想提高用戶的體驗,功能自然是越完善越好。
二、確定好第三方服務的接入
僅僅第一方的功能設置不足以完善視頻直播系統,需要接入第三方的服務。尋找合適的雲服務SDK嵌入到視頻直播系統。
三、視頻直播系統開發的關鍵步驟
前面兩步做好以後就要開發搭建直播系統了,先進行app框架的搭建,然後進行拼裝、再進行真機調試、雲編譯和雲修復。
完成這樣三步,視頻直播系統的搭建可以說是基本完成了。如果需要更加完善的系統,可以再進行二次開發。
希望此次解答可以幫助到你。
Ⅱ 如何搭建一套完整的視頻直播系統
您好,根據我們的開發經驗,搭建一套完整的視頻直播系統,可以有三種方式進行。
第一種方法是,自己召集人馬,如果您資金雄厚,或您本身是一名技術,且有其他技術朋友的話,可以嘗試和朋友一起自行搭建視頻直播系統,人數的話大約需要五組人,包括產品組、IOS組、安卓組、後台組、測試組等等,人壽和資金都充足的話,大約八個月左右就能搞定。
第二種方法是,尋找外包,定製開發軟體,時間上比自己開發要快一些,成本上差不多。
第三種辦法是購買開源直播源碼,直接搭建運營或者經過二次開發後搭建運營,這種方法是對時間成本和資金成本要求最低的。
以上,有問題可以繼續追問我。
Ⅲ 如何搭建網路視頻直播系統
說到如何搭建網路視頻直播系統,就要先講明白視頻直播的過程是什麼樣的,直播的流程可以分為採集、前處理、壓縮編碼、推流、拉流、解碼、渲染播放這幾個環節,其中涉及到推流端、拉流端和伺服器三端的知識點。
其中涉及到的核心技術主要有視音頻編解碼、噪音抑制、回聲消除、自動增益、前向糾錯、丟幀補償、抖動緩沖、CDN內容分發、網路流自適應等,還要根據不同的手機系統(IOS/安卓等)原生開發兩套系統。
為了成功搭建網路視頻直播系統,解決上述的困難,你需要一批技術人員,這批人員包括而不限於這五組:ios開發組、Android開發組、產品組(產品經理、UI)、後端開發組、測試組人員。接下來就等著技術人員開發這套系統啦,根據系統復雜度不同,用時大約在9個月到一年左右。
還有一種更快捷的方法就是買一套市面上已有的直播系統源碼,效率會更高一些,也更節約資金成本和時間成本。
以上,如果有需要,可以繼續追問我
Ⅳ 如何快速搭建直播課堂系統,有什麼條件和方法
1、基礎設施要完備
域名:選取及備案。伺服器、雲主機:空間要夠,對於教學直播系統而言,視頻的資源很大,所以最好的有專門的視頻雲存儲,以防空間,影響系統的正常使用。
2、搭建系統的企業資質要合格
企業資質:若搭建的直播課堂系統涉及資金流的變化,在線支付是需要企業資質的,其中涉及納稅等問題,所以在資金流轉上要考慮企業資質等問題。
3、可以藉助當下成熟的直播課程系統,看看好智學在線教育培訓系統
好智學有成熟的一套直播系統,可以幫我們快速的實現在線直播授課,支持白板功能、在線一對多連麥提問、互動,文檔展示等功能,非常不錯的系統。
(4)網路直播系統如何做擴展閱讀:
課程直播的方法
1、建議直播中使用「屏幕分享模式」,屏幕分享模式能實時分享電腦中的電子檔的教材,比攝像模式要清晰很多,方便老師們進行備課。直播准備工具需要要用到一台電腦,電腦需要配上麥克風方便溝通對話。
2、備電子檔的教材,可以是PPT,也可以是現有網站上的課本資料。現在各種版本的教科書電子文檔也都能在電腦上很方便地找到,有助於在沒有發教材的情況下備課講課。